Barack Obama Captivates Audience at NBA All-Star Game
During the 2026 NBA All-Star Game, former President Barack Obama made a memorable appearance. He attended the game alongside former First Lady Michelle Obama. The event took place at the Intuit Dome in Inglewood, Los Angeles, California, on February 15, 2026.
Barack Obama’s Fun Moment at the All-Star Game
Barack Obama, a known supporter of the Chicago Bulls, showcased his skills by catching a loose ball that was headed into the crowd. His playful interaction with Hall of Famer Reggie Miller added excitement to the game.
The Friendly Banter
During an on-court interview, Reggie Miller asked Obama about his favorite basketball moments from the 1990s. Obama replied, referencing the Bulls’ rivalry with the Indiana Pacers. He said, “I always enjoyed watching us beat Indiana.” Their exchange was filled with friendly teasing about past playoff matches.
Audience Reaction
The Obamas were featured on the video display at the arena, eliciting a strong response from the fans. Reports indicate that the couple received a warm ovation, reflecting their popularity among the attendees.
